1
0
Fork 0
mirror of https://github.com/RobotechLille/cdf2018-principal synced 2024-06-26 04:59:00 +02:00
cdf2018-principal/arduino/position.c

26 lines
525 B
C
Raw Normal View History

2018-02-14 18:07:10 +01:00
#include "position.h"
#include "AC.h"
void TaskPosition(void *pvParameters) {
(void) pvParameters;
TickType_t xLastWakeTime;
TickType_t xFrequency = 100 / portTICK_PERIOD_MS;
ulTaskNotifyTake(pdFALSE, portMAX_DELAY); // TODO Dummy
2018-02-14 18:07:10 +01:00
xLastWakeTime = xTaskGetTickCount();
for (;;) {
vTaskDelayUntil(&xLastWakeTime, xFrequency);
}
}
void configurePosition() {
actuel.x = 0;
actuel.y = 0;
actuel.o = 90;
2018-02-14 18:07:10 +01:00
xTaskCreate(TaskPosition, "Position", 128, NULL, 2, &tPosition);;
}